Amazon is offering a significant discount on the Pokemon Battle Academy board game during Prime Big Deal Days, reducing the price from $25 to $16. This 2024 edition of the game includes three prebuilt decks featuring Armarouge ex, Pikachu ex, and Darkrai ex, along with promo cards and various game accessories. The board game is designed to introduce newcomers to the Pokemon Trading Card Game, providing all necessary components for learning and playing. The deal is set to expire as Prime Day concludes, encouraging potential buyers to act quickly.
